Student injured in wall collapse succumbs

February 19, 2017 12:04 am | Updated 12:04 am IST - VISAKHAPATNAM

Irate relatives stage dharna

One of the three students injured in a wall-collapse at Zilla Parishad High School on Friday evening at V. Madugula, succumbed in the small hours on Saturday at King George Hospital.

The deceased was identified as P. Naveen (15). Parents and relatives of the deceased and injured students staged protest in front the school seeking action against the head teacher for negligence.

Students P. Naveen, S. Sai Srinivas and J. Sriram were injured after the wall of a partially-demolished shed caved in on them when they were playing.

The condition of two other students is stated to be stable.

The aggrieved crowd also detained the Deputy DEO K. Suvarna and few others in a room for sometime. A police force led by sub-inspector of V Madugula V.U. Mahesh rushed the spot and later pacified them.
